Core Principles of Scenic Design

1. Visual Storytelling: Stage as Narrative

Scenic design must answer: How does space tell the story before actors speak? Use the stage to establish tone, time, and psychic state. Warlop’s scenographies frequently begin with a single, resonant object—silk, a cart, a flattened bed—that the audience reads repeatedly. That repetition builds meaning the way motifs do in a script.

2. Functionality and Safety

An ambitious idea is worthless if it can't be safely executed. Technical rehearsals reveal structural stress, trip hazards and sightline failures. You need a risk register and a basic knowledge of load capacities. Treat safety as an integral design constraint, not a late-stage compliance step.

3. Collaboration and Systems Thinking

Designers are node-keepers in a network: directors, lighting, sound, props, wardrobe and technical staff. Learn to translate aesthetic language into measurement and cue lists. Concept development: from moodboards to models

Make at least three concept boards: literal, abstract, and technical. Literal boards show period, props, costume swatches. Abstract boards prioritize texture and emotional color. Pitching your design: language and visuals

Directors and producers want clarity. Your pitch should include a one-line concept, a quick physical sketch, a 30-second narrative of audience experience, and a budget range. Attach a rehearsal plan that shows how the set will be introduced and changed. Props as actors: designing for transformation

Design props to reveal character or advance plot. Warlop makes props that are functionally ambiguous—an object can be furniture and a costume element simultaneously. Document prop behaviors in a prop bible: weight, linkage points, responsible operator, maintenance schedule.

Spatial Storytelling: Sightlines, Scale and Audience

Reading the house: audience geography

Designers must respect sightlines and proximity. A stage that reads well in a proscenium theatre will not translate into a black box without changes to staging density and actor motion. Scale, detail and distance

Fine texture reads differently at 3 meters than at 30. Choose detailing intentionally: large graphic shapes for distance, visible stitching for intimacy. Build a 1:10 scale model for quick testing of these variables and to plan masking and fly options.

Transitions and reveal strategies

Transitions can be designed to be part of the narrative. Warlop often stages the change itself as a choreographed action. List transition timings in your cue sheet and rehearse with actors and stage management to ensure clarity and safety.

Collaboration: Working with Directors, Choreographers, and Performers

Translating language: visual and verbal briefs

Directors describe mood using non-technical language. Your job is to translate that into dimensioned plans, color chips, and movement diagrams. Keep a running glossary for each production—terms like “cold” or “static” should map to specific palette values and movement scripts.

Choreography and props: choreography-aware design

When choreography interacts with set pieces, prototypes must be available during dance rehearsals. Warlop’s work shows the need for early integration: props often become partners. Provide rehearsal props that match final weight and balance to avoid risky substitutions during tech week.

Technical Execution: Drafting, Models, and Project Management

Drafting and CAD basics

Produce a ground plan, section, and elevations. A minimum deliverable set: scale ground plan with furniture plot, section with actor sightlines, and elevations for any vertical planes that will be built. Model making and visualization

Physical models at 1:25 provide tactile understanding for teams and stakeholders. Iterate with quick masses in card before committing to detailed elements. Use photoboard mockups and handheld video to approximate audience experience in small rooms.

Budgeting, scheduling and risk registers

Create a three-tier budget: realistic, optimistic, and contingency. Map deliverables to a Gantt-style schedule: materials lead time, build, paint, tech week, previews. Attach a risk register with mitigations for each line item and vendor. Case Study: Deconstructing a Miet Warlop Production

Step 1 — Concept pivot and research

Warlop often begins with a single observed object and expands outward. She pairs domestic detail with theatrical exaggeration. Use a similar pivot: identify a seed object from your research and produce three micro-scripts that show the object in different narrative roles. Step 2 — Rapid prototyping in rehearsal

Create rehearsal-only props that are cheap but behaviourally accurate. Test how performers treat the objects across ten run-throughs and adjust ergonomics based on their feedback. Projection and media sync

Coordinate frame rates, aspect ratios, and masking. Projection becomes part of the scenic palette when mapped intentionally to surfaces. Prototype in low-res before committing, and archive media files with version tags and checksums to avoid corruption during touring.

Teaching Exercises and Templates

Exercise 1: The 10-minute Prop

Give students ten minutes to create a prop from provided materials. Run three 5-minute improvisations where the prop must take on different functions. This teaches speed, affordance and adaptability—core to Warlop’s practice.

Exercise 2: The Surface Study

Assign a textile and ask students to create a 60-second vignette that defines the textile’s character. Then rehearse and film. Exercise 3: Collaborative Model Build

Form teams to build a 1:25 model based on a short script. Each team rotates roles—designer, model-maker, production manager—to understand interdependencies. Document decisions and compare them in a written postmortem.

Templates and Checklists

Production-ready checklist (extract)

  • Research notes and moodboards: complete
  • Ground plan, section, elevations: pdf and print
  • Prop bibles and maintenance logs: assigned
  • Risk register and safety sign-off: technical director
  • Media and music licences: secured
  • Tour pack and remount notes: compiled

Daily tech checklist

Line-check lighting and sound at call time. Verify stage marks and prop placement. Run cue-to-cue once at tech start and full dress at least twice before opening. Maintain a log for every cue failure and resolution.

Comparing Scenic Design Approaches: A Practical Table

Below is a side-by-side comparison of five common scenic design approaches to help you choose strategies that fit your project goals and resources.

Approach Primary Effect Materials & Tech Best For Limitations
Realism Creates believable world Detailed carpentry, painted flats, props Drama, period pieces Expensive, heavy
Minimalism Focus on actor and text Simple furniture, lighting emphasis Contemporary plays, low budgets Requires precise director-designer alignment
Installation/Conceptual Provokes, invites interpretation Found objects, textiles, projection Avant-garde, gallery-theatre Risk of alienating mainstream audiences
Immersive Engages audience physically Modular walls, pathways, sound design Site-specific, participatory work Complex logistics, safety constraints
Multimedia Hybrid Blends live and screen elements Projection mapping, synced playback, live cameras Contemporary dance and crossover festivals Requires technical redundancy and licences

FAQ

What is the first thing a scenic designer should do when given a script?

Start with a reading focused on environment and action: list every location, object that gets used, and moments that rely on visibility. Then do a space audit of the venue and sketch quick massing studies that show where action clusters will occur.

How do you budget for textile replacements on tour?

Estimate wear at 10–25% of total textile cost per tour leg for high-contact surfaces. Add a consumables line in your budget and schedule a mid-tour inspection to plan repairs. When should I buy music licences?

Secure licences at least 6–8 weeks before opening; festival or tour runs may require additional territorial clearances. Keep documentation centralized and labeled by cue and run-time.

How do you design for an immersive audience?

Map audience flow first, then design fixed and movable elements that guide attention. Prioritize safety and sightline checks. Immersive shows require rehearsal with public volunteers or invited previews to identify pinch points.
